I buy crickets 1000 at a time and keep them in a big rubbermaid bin in a dark closet. I usually cut a few potatoes in half and put some gutload in to feed them but I would say about half of the thousand die every time. Any tricks or sugestions on keeping tons of crickets alive?
 

ScooterBlenny

Hatchling Member
Do you have eggrate or some other material in there for them to climb on? Are you providing water crystals? Is it staying warm in there? Are you removing the dead crickets? Those are the biggies that I can think of.
